Yesterday we held our annual National EMS Week BBQ for our membership, and it may have been the best one yet! With the help of some incredible members, and a generous donation from Wegmans, we managed to feed almost 100 people including every on duty crew, day and night shift, plus many more off duty members and their families that stopped by. We served up smoked ribs and chicken, delicious sides and desserts, and we even had cold Genesee beer on hand, only for the off duty folks of course, courtesy of a generous donation from The Genesee Brewery. Workers at both Wegmans and Genesee Brewing Co. are members of Teamsters Local 118, so we thank them for making those products available to us. Lastly we would like to thank the Rochester Red Wings, Black Button Distilling, and Rohrbach Brewing Company for their generous donations which were raffled off to our members. This week for National EMS Week some of our members along with our chapter leadership and SEIU Local 200United staff visited the New York State Senate and New York State Assembly in Albany to meet with elected representatives and discuss the challenges facing EMS in New York State. Senator Pam Helming, State Senator Shelley Mayer, Senator Samra Brouk, and Senator Jeremy Cooney were gracious enough to take the time to sit down with us and discuss how they can help ensure the future of EMS in New York State by creating a stronger system for both patients and providers. As a part of the Make EMS Essential campaign, our organization pledges to continue to fight for initiatives that will create a stronger and more equitable EMS system for all. Our members also had the opportunity to visit the New York State EMS Memorial and pay our respects to those EMS providers across the state that have made the ultimate sacrifice.
